Air fryer falafel salad bowl

Total time: 25 min • Prep: 15 min • Cook: 10 min • Serves: 2 • Difficulty: Easy
A simple way to enjoy your falafels with very little prep involved. To save more time, use store-bought pita chips instead.


Ingredients
Wholemeal lebanese bread
½ medium, torn into small pieces, (40g)
Mixed salad leaves
2 cup(s), (60g)
Red onion
½ small, thinly sliced
Cherry tomatoes
10 individual, quartered
Lebanese cucumber
1 medium, roughly chopped
Air fryer falafels (WW recipe)
8 individual
Fresh flat-leaf parsley
1 tbs, chopped
Lemon(s)
1 medium, wedges, to serve
Oil spray
1 x 3 second spray(s)
Tahini
25 g
Lemon juice
2 tbs
Maple syrup
1 tsp
Instructions
1
Preheat air fryer to 180°C. To make pita chips, place Lebanese bread in a bowl and lightly spray with oil. Toss to coat. Arrange bread in air fryer basket and cook for 6-7 minutes until golden and crisp. Transfer to a plate and set aside.
2
Meanwhile, to make tahini dressing, whisk tahini, lemon juice, maple syrup and 3 tablespoons water in a small bowl. Season with salt and pepper.
3
Divide salad leaves, onion, tomatoes and cucumber between 2 serving bowls. Top with falafels and pita chips, then drizzle over dressing. Sprinkle with parsley and lemon wedges to serve.
